…As Miyetti Allah apologizes for Benue killings

It was the height of amazement weekend in Markurdi, the Benue State capital and tears of joy for return of real peace following the selfless reconciliation efforts powered by the Anambra State-born chairman of Air Peace Airline, Chief Allen Onyema between Benue State and Miyetti Allah group.

Business Hilights Intelligence Unit (BHIU) gathered that whereas many Nigerians were thanking Air Peace boss for airlifting stranded Nigerians free from Xenophobic South Africa last month, little did anybody know that Air Peace founder is working on a peace process in Benue State with killer herdsmen after all.

While celebrating the new lease of peaceful co-habitation in Markurdi, the Fulani Socio-cultural organization, Miyetti Allah Kautal Hore (MALH), apologized to Governor Samuel Ortom over herdsmen attacks and killings in the state in the last few years.

National Secretary of the association, Engr. Saleh Alhassan, who spoke at the reconciliation meeting in Makurdi, expressed regrets of the herder group over the Benue killings and pledged to ensure peaceful coexistence between herdsmen and farmers moving forward.

He described Governor Ortom as a peace-loving man who stood firmly for the emancipation of his people and gave a clear assurance that members of the group would embrace the peace initiatives put forward by the Governor going forward.

In his response, elated Governor Ortom thanked Chief Onyema for driving the peace process at his cost and noted that the enactment of the Open Grazing Prohibition and Ranches Establishment Law by Benue State Government was to end the killing of innocent people and encourage ranching as the global best practice of animal husbandry.

According to him, “any person or ethnic group wishing to rear livestock in the state was free to come, acquire land and ranch according to provisions of the ranching law of the state.”

“The Open Grazing Prohibition and Ranches Establishment Law protects both farmers and livestock owners, adding that legislation was not meant to promote crisis of any kind.

In his emotion-laden address, Chief Onyeama emphasised the need for peaceful coexistence between farmers and herders in Benue State, saying he personally brought Alhaji Saleh to broker peace between Miyetti Allah groups and the people of the state for Nigeria to keep growing from strength to strength.
